The color bit depth is 32. The video memory is divided into two pages. The resolution of the monitor is 800 × 600. Calculate the amount of video memory.

First, we determine the total number of pixels on one page of the monitor.

To do this, we multiply the indicated values of the monitor resolution among ourselves.

We get:

800 * 600 = 480,000 pixels.

Since the video memory is divided into 2 pages, the total number of pixels will be:

480,000 * 2 = 960,000.

Determine the amount of video memory.

To do this, we multiply the number of pixels by the color depth.

960,000 * 32 = 30,720,000 bits.

We translate this memory value into Kbytes.

30720000/1024 * 8 = 3750 KB.

In megabytes, we get:

3750/1024 = 3.66 MB.

Answer: 3750 Kb.
